Beijing Hails Modi’s Stand on India-China Relations
What Happened
China welcomed Narendra Modi's statement that India follows an independent foreign policy and that its relations with China are not influenced by any third party. Chinese Foreign Ministry spokesperson Guo Jiakun said Beijing “values” the remarks made during PM Modi’s recent meeting with Xi Jinping. China said both countries should be partners, maintain an objective approach to bilateral ties, and manage differences through dialogue and cooperation.
Key Takeaways
The comments reflect ongoing efforts by India and China to stabilise relations after years of border tensions. Both sides have emphasised a long-term strategic approach, with PM Modi and Xi agreeing that differences should not become disputes and that peace along the border remains essential for stronger bilateral ties.
